Our review of the Under Armour Women's Motion Leggings finds them best suited to active women who want a soft, move-with-you pair of leggings for daily workouts and errands. The single biggest reason to buy is the ultra-soft double-knit fabric combined with a true 4-way stretch construction that keeps the leggings comfortable and mobile during a range of activities. Fit is generally praised, and the wide, flat waistband with a side drop-in pocket makes these practical for running or studio classes without feeling bulky.
Key Features
- Ultra-soft double-knit fabric: Provides breathable comfort for long wear and reduces friction during movement.
- 4-way stretch construction: Moves better in every direction so the leggings track with the body during squats, lunges, and stretches.
- Wide, flat waistband: Sits comfortably on the waist and helps the leggings stay put without constant adjusting.
- Side drop-in pocket: Holds small essentials like a card or key without disrupting the silhouette.
- Design heritage: From a brand focused on making athletes better, the leggings reflect a practical approach to activewear design.
Who It's For
These leggings are a good fit for women who prioritize comfort and stretch in their workout and everyday wear. The fabric feel and waistband design make them ideal for low- to medium-impact training, yoga, walking, and casual wear where comfort and a secure fit matter.
Shoppers who need longer-lasting heavy-duty training wear or who are highly rough on seams may want to compare stitching durability across options, as some feedback reports mixed results on stitching quality and occasional holes appearing. Also check sizing notes if you are between sizes, since some users find them true to size while others report a slightly smaller fit.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Comfortable, soft fabric that breathes well for extended wear.
- 4-way stretch construction gives excellent freedom of movement.
- Wide waistband and drop-in pocket add practical convenience for activities.
- Generally good fit that stays in place and suits taller wearers as noted by customers.
Cons
- Some customers report variability in stitching quality and occasional holes developing over time.
- Sizing can run slightly small for certain body types, so consider sizing up if between sizes.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these leggings true to size?
Many users find them true to size, but some report they run small; try your usual size first and consider sizing up if you prefer a looser fit.
Do they have pockets?
Yes, there is a side drop-in pocket suitable for small items like a key or card.
Are they good for high-intensity workouts?
The fabric and 4-way stretch support a range of movement, making them suitable for low- to medium-intensity training; for very high-impact or heavy-duty use, check durability and stitching over time.
